Chris Boasso is a dedicated mixed martial artist competing in the featherweight division, currently affiliated with American Top Team Miramar. His professional career began with a series of impressive performances, showcasing his striking and grappling skills. With a professional record of 4 wins and 4 losses, Boasso has demonstrated resilience and determination in the competitive landscape of MMA.
Throughout his career, Boasso has achieved notable victories, including a standout win against Axel Diaz at Combate Global, where he secured a submission victory via rear-naked choke in the first round. This victory highlighted his grappling prowess and ability to finish fights decisively. Additionally, he showcased his striking capabilities with multiple TKO wins, demonstrating his versatility as a fighter.
Boasso’s journey has not been without challenges. He faced tough opponents, including Miguel Gonzalez and Rodolfo Reseck, where he displayed his tenacity and commitment to the sport.
